How Our Team Handles Contaminated Water Removal

When you call us, our team springs into action. We’ll send a crew of trained technicians to your property, equipped with the latest gear to assess and address the issue. Our goal is to dry, clean, and restore your home to its original state, fast. Avoid costly repairs and health risks.

Step 1: Containment and Assessment

We’ll seal off affected areas to prevent further water damage and assess the situation using moisture meters and thermal imaging cameras. Our team will identify the source of the contamination and develop a customized plan to address it. Get a clear picture of the damage.

Step 2: Water Extraction and Drying

We’ll use heavy-duty pumps and wet vacuums to extract excess water, followed by industrial-grade drying equipment to evaporate any remaining moisture. Our team will monitor progress and adjust the drying process as needed to ensure thorough and efficient drying.

Step 3: Cleaning and Sanitizing

We’ll use specialized cleaning solutions and equipment to remove bacteria, mold, and mildew from surfaces and porous materials. Our team will also apply a sanitizing treatment to prevent future growth. Get your home clean and safe again.

Step 4: Restoration and Reconstruction

Once the property is dry and clean, our team will work with you to restore and rebuild damaged areas. This may involve repairing or replacing flooring, walls, and other affected materials. Get back to normal life.

Step 5: Final Inspection and Verification

We’ll conduct a thorough inspection to ensure the job is complete and the property is safe and dry. Our team will also provide you with a comprehensive report detailing the work performed and any recommendations for future maintenance. Get peace of mind.

Contaminated Water Removal Cost in Cambridge, MA

The cost of Contaminated Water Removal services can vary based on the severity of the issue,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Cambridge, MA. These estimates are based on industry standards and may vary depending on your specific situation. Get a free, no-obligation estimate from our team.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Containment and Assessment $500 – $2,500 The severity of the issue, the size of the affected area, and local conditions.
Water Extraction and Drying $1,000 – $5,000 The volume of water, the type of materials affected, and the complexity of the drying process.
Cleaning and Sanitizing $500 – $2,000 The extent of the contamination, the type of surfaces affected, and the required cleaning solutions.
Restoration and Reconstruction $2,000 – $10,000 The extent of the damage, the type of materials affected, and the complexity of the restoration process.
Final Inspection and Verification $200 – $1,000 The scope of the work performed, the materials used, and the level of detail required for the final report.
